Scott’s Run Nature Preserve, Fairfax … WebMar 27, 2024 · Lake Ingalls. A popular and beautiful hike any time of the year, Lake Ingalls is a 9-mile hike with 2500 feet of elevation gain. A hike that is worth the hype, the path travels through a forested valley, wildflowers, rocky hillsides, views of the craggy peaks and pass, and a brilliant blue alpine lake. WebTwin Falls. This classic Northwest trail is sure to get new hikers hooked as they skirt the banks of the tumbling South Fork of the Snoqualmie River and end at a sturdy little lookout platform perched over the 135-foot falls. Location: Snoqualmie region near North Bend, 31 miles from Seattle. Length: 2.6 miles round trip.
